HR49

 

 

A highly maintained and continuously refitted HR49, owned by the same owner for 25 years! If you are looking for a well kept and updated larger Hallberg-Rassy for a good price, and like the classic flush decked “ships” Hallberg-Rassy used to build, this is the boat for you.

In the last three years, for instance, the owner has invested over EUR 60,000 into the boat, e.g. a complete new Raymarine Electronic navigation system, a Reckmann hydraulic furling system with a rod forestay, Seldén-Furler, Rheinstrom Marine Toilets and a completely new standing rigging.

The very experienced German HR sailor has owned HR’s for 40 years, starting with the legendary 35 Rasmus, following the HR352, 42E and finally the 49. He is thus a big fan of Enderlein designed HR’s.

This HR49 is sloop rigged with a very attractive layout for true bluewater sailing and living onboard. The owner has lived on the boat in the Mediterranean for 9 months a year for 15 years and kept the boat in a very good shape thanks to the fact that he has had time to maintain it during all the time living on it. The number of engine hours is surprisingly low. The boat is lying in Marmaris in Turkey with excellent flight connections from all over Europe (Dalaman Airport).

The owner is now interested in selling his beloved HR due to his age for no more than EUR 195,000.
